Q: Is 96,422,613 a Prime Number?
A: No, 96,422,613 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 96422613 can be evenly divided by 1 3 7 21 271 813 1,897 5,691 16,943 50,829 118,601 355,803 4,591,553 13,774,659 32,140,871 and 96,422,613, with no remainder.
Since 96,422,613 cannot be divided by just 1 and 96,422,613, it is not a prime number.
